Rehabilitation and In-Hospital Mortality in COVID-19 patients.

BACKGROUND: COVID-19 guidelines endorse early rehabilitation to improve outcomes in hospitalized patients, but the evidence-base to support this recommendation is lacking. We examined the association between early rehabilitation and in-hospital deaths in COVID-19 patients. METHODS: Single center retrospective study involving 990 COVID-19 patients (42·4% women, mean age 67.8 years) admitted between March 1, 2020 and May 31, 2020 to a community hospital. Association of rehabilitation during hospitalization with in-hospital mortality was examined using logistic regression analysis adjusted for demographics, length of stay, body mass index, comorbid illnesses, functional status as well as for COVID-19 presentations, treatments, and complications. RESULTS: Over the 3-month study period, 475 (48·0%) in-patients were referred for rehabilitation. Patients who received rehabilitation were older (73·7 ± 14·0 vs. 62·3 ± 17·2). There were 61 hospital deaths (12·8%) in the rehabilitation group and 165 (32·0%) in the non-rehabilitation group. Receiving rehabilitation was associated with an 89% lower in-hospital mortality (OR 0·11, 95% CI 0·06-0·19) after adjusting for multiple confounders and COVID-19 disease markers. In sensitivity analyses, the results were significant in sub-populations defined by age group, sex, race, length of hospitalization, or pulmonary presentations. Each additional rehabilitation session was associated with a 29% lower risk of in-hospital mortality (OR per session 0·71, 95% CI 0·64-0·79) in the fully adjusted model. CONCLUSION: Among hospitalized COVID-19 patients, receiving early rehabilitation was associated with lower in-hospital mortality. Our findings support implementation of rehabilitation services for COVID-19 patients in acute care settings, but further research from randomized clinical trials is needed.
